			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>I want to be able to put the pictures on my digital photo frame, and the only way to do that is to move them from the camera onto the frame.</p>
<p>I have an HP Photosmart R837 camera.  The pictures are sent to iPhoto, but when I connect the camera to my Mac, it seems that sending the files is a one-way street, and I haven't had any luck sending the pictures back onto the camera.  The SD card doesn't show up as an external drive or anything that I can just drag-n-drop to...any suggestions would be greatly appreciated!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>need help choosing the best digital camera im going to list the information on both camers tell me what one sounds better? i want a good camera to take pictures of the outdoors and for my neice and nephew when they are playing..</p>
<p>Canon PowerShot SX10-IS<br />
#  10-megapixel resolution<br />
Delivers detailed pictures that can be enlarged up to 16" x 20"<br />
# 20x optical zoom lens and 4x digital zoom<br />
Allow you to perfectly frame even distant subjects<br />
# 2.5-inch color LCD screen<br />
Lets you compose and review your shots<br />
# Optical image stabilizer and face detection<br />
Ensures blur-free shots and automatically sets focus, exposure and flash to make faces look more natural<br />
# Auto focus and macro focus<br />
Enable you to be more imaginative with a focus range from .39 of an inch to infinity<br />
# PictBridge capability<br />
Prints photos directly from a PictBridge-enable printer without using a computer<br />
# 24 shooting modes and 8 white balance settings<br />
Provide creative options for taking eye-catching photos with accurate color<br />
# Two movie modes<br />
Capture videos at 15 or 30 frames per second with sound<br />
# SD/SDHC/MMC/MMC+ memory card slot<br />
Stores images on optional memory cards available in a variety of formats and capacities</p>
<p>Nikon Coolpix P90 Black 12MP Digital Camera with 24x Optical Zoom, 3" LCD<br />
#  12.1 megapixel resolution<br />
Plenty of sharp resolution to capture the finest details, crop creatively and produce incredible enlargements<br />
# Amazing 24x Optical Wide-Angle (26-624mm) Zoom-NIKKOR ED Glass Lens<br />
Offers unbeatable compositional freedom with its wide-angle (26mm) to super telephoto coverage (624mm)<br />
# Huge, Bright 3.0" Vari-Angle High-Resolution LCD and Electronic Viewfinder<br />
The vari-angle LCD will tilt and rotate out on a 90-degree angle enabling you to get those high-angle and low-angle shots; the incorporation of the high-resolution electronic viewfinder enables you to see through the lens in any type of lighting condition<br />
# New Expeed Image Processor<br />
Expeed is custom-tuned for CoolPix and applies optimized technologies to render natural-looking pictures of incredible quality and quick response so you will not miss that special moment<br />
# Motion Detection<br />
Automatically controls shutter speed and ISO settings to compensate for camera shake and subject movement reducing the chances of getting image blur<br />
# Additional Features<br />
# Applies optimized technologies to render natural-looking pictures of incredible quality<br />
# Nikon's Optical VR Image Stabilization compensates for the effects of camera shake by moving the image sensor; this produces clearer, sharper results in lower lighting or unsteady conditions.<br />
# Motion Detection automatically detects moving subjects and adjusts shutter speed and the ISO setting to compensate for camera shake and subject movement<br />
# High ISO up to 6400 capability helps give you sharper results when shooting in low light or capturing fast-moving subjects; this creates new opportunities to take sharper, more natural-looking photos in lower light conditions<br />
# Nikon's original Best Shot Selector (BSS) automatically takes up to 10 shots while the shutter is pressed and then saves the sharpest image.<br />
# Scene Auto Selector automatically recognizes the scene in your picture and adjusts the camera settings. Just set the camera to the Scene Auto Selector and the camera changes the settings according to the scene you are photographing, automatically<br />
# New Sports Continuous Scene Mode for shooting at up to 11fps, up to 20 frames, when you set the resolution to 3MP or lower<br />
# Support for SD and SDHC memory cards<br />
# Approximately 20MB internal memory<br />
# Purchase of an additional memory card (not included) is highly recommended.</p>
